China Sichuan Chengdu Alibaba Cloud
Websites on 8.137.121.255
- Domain names that have been bound:
- 2026-05-20-----2026-05-20q-mi.cn
- 2026-03-23-----2026-05-0852xyj.cn
- 2025-08-20-----2026-05-04q-mi.tech
- 2025-08-22-----2026-04-16www.q-mi.cn
- 2026-03-23-----2026-04-06ent.wx.52xyj.cn
- 2026-03-23-----2026-03-26db.52xyj.cn
- 2026-03-23-----2026-03-23w7.52xyj.cn
- 2025-09-17-----2025-11-14demo.q-mi.cn
- 2025-10-22-----2025-10-22www.q-mi.tech
- website server lookup history
- 154.com
- www.mmzx2.com
- vip.aigooetv.com
- www3405.com
- vip.cccams.net
- 91uu222.com
- www.av01.cc
- 292589.com
- ningmeng666.com
- 17661v.com
- payz.hnyunso.com
- www993.com
- www.zhengjifood.com
- www.0149330.com
- 7777jj.com
- by57777.com
- 24549.com
- www.jxliehu.com
- www.01459.com
- jiuyi.com
- hosting ip address lookup history
- 45.194.39.17
- 103.99.106.219
- 178.107.132.205
- 172.67.172.184
- 173.254.251.239
- 120.55.67.220
- 64.90.17.80
- 185.233.16.52
- 45.205.63.60
- 159.75.55.65
- 150.107.200.162
- 103.99.106.161
- 45.205.63.50
- 38.76.168.4
- 162.209.157.96
- 45.205.54.63
- 104.18.61.116
- 1.13.193.229
- 45.205.54.7
- 162.159.11.227
